Capture the quiet elegance of nineteenth-century Paris with The Seine and Notre-Dame in Paris Cross Stitch Pattern by Johan Barthold Jongkind. Painted in 1864, this luminous cityscape depicts the Seine River flowing beneath a graceful bridge while the iconic towers of Notre-Dame rise softly in the distance beneath an expansive blue sky. The original artwork resides at the Musée d'Orsay in Paris.
Jongkind, often considered a forerunner of Impressionism, was celebrated for his atmospheric handling of light, water, and urban landscapes. His loose brushwork and delicate reflections influenced artists such as Claude Monet, helping pave the way for the Impressionist movement.
